Steps:
- Preheat oven to 350°. Spray a 13x9-inch baking pan with nonstick baking spray with flour. Prepare cake mix following package directions. Add 1 chopped Butterfinger to batter, stirring well. Pour into prepared pan, and bake as directed on package. Let cake cool for 5 minutes. Using the handle of a wooden spoon, poke holes in cake in 1-inch intervals, poking halfway through cake. Pour condensed milk and caramel topping evenly over cake. Sprinkle remaining 1 chopped Butterfinger over caramel. Cover, and chill. Before serving, spread whipped topping evenly over cake. Garnish with chopped Butterfinger, if desired. Cut into squares to serve.
